#6fe107 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6fe107 is composed of 43.5% red, 88.2%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 96.9%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 91.4 degrees, a saturation of 94% and a lightness of 45.5%. #6fe107 color hex could be obtained by blending #deff0e with #00c300.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

Shades and Tints of #6fe107
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#081000 is the darkest color, while #fdfffc is the lightest one.
